Myofascial Cupping

Rather than focusing on the meridian energy system used in traditional Chinese medicine, myofascial cupping targets the muscular-skeletal system. Plastic cups and a hand held vacuum pump are used to create suction. The cups lift the tissue, bringing blood flow and oxygen to the area.

Some benefits include;
- Improves nutrient-rich blood flow
-  Improves fluid movement which aids recovery and reduces oedema

- Improves range of movement by stretching myofascial tissue (connective tissue)
- Breaks up and clears congestion

Deep Tissue Massage

Deep tissue massage

A firm pressure is used to ease muscular tension and release connective tissue. It can help with aches, pains and reducing stress. Stretches can be incorporated to free up space within the body and improve range of movement.

Remedial Massage

A combination of deep tissue, trigger point, stretching and mobilisation techniques are used to release tension and target painful areas. Exellent for those suffering from muscular skeletal pain.

Traditional Thai Massage

Traditional Thai Massage

Traditional Thai Massage uses acupressure, assisted stretching, and compressions to alleviate physical tension and improve joint articulation. This is a deep, movement based treatment. Often a therapist will use forearms, knuckles, elbows, feet and knees to release tension.*

Thai Yoga Massage

Thai Yoga Massage

Thai Yoga Massage is a deeply restorative bodywork practice that blends assisted stretching, rhythmic compression, and mindful movement to create a uniquely energising and calming experience.

 

Often described as “yoga for the lazy,” this treatment is performed on a comfortable mat, with the client fully clothed, allowing the body to move freely through a series of guided stretches.

 

Rooted in ancient healing traditions, Thai Yoga Massage works along the body’s energy lines to release tension, improve flexibility, and restore natural balance. The therapist uses their hands, thumbs, elbows, and even feet to apply pressure and guide the body into supported yoga-like positions. This dynamic approach not only eases muscular tightness but also encourages better circulation, movement and a sense of overall wellbeing.

Indian Head Massage

Indian Head Massage

Adopted from traditional Indian practices, Indian Head Massage is generally performed fully clothed and upright on a chair. However, Western practices have seen adaptations to incorporate oil-on-skin with the client lying on a couch.

 

Techniques are applied to the scapulae, thoracic and cervical spine, upper arms, shoulders, neck, scalp and face. This promotes lymphatic drainage, improves circulation, rejuvenates skin health, reduces stress and promotes sleep.

 

Indian Head massage can alleviate symptoms associated with the upper body and head, such as headaches, anxiety and regional tension.

*Please Note;

Deep tissue massage and Thai techniques can result in mild bruising, which is
perfectly normal. You will be asked about medications and health conditions during
consultation so treatments can be adjusted accordingly. It is important to communicate
any discomfort regards to level of pressure applied during treatment. The therapist can
adjust pressure according to client’s level of comfort.
